The nicest thing Uninstaller does is give you total control over the
deletions, including those things embedded inside other files like WIN.INI.
and in subdirectories not otherwise obvious. It also flags any dlls or
whatever that might be used by other programs, so it's a lot easier, and
cleaner, and less time consuming to use it. You don't delete things you
might regret later but you do get everything you might have overlooked as
well as the obvious, and you do it without having to go from subdir to
subdir and reading file after file.
